The question of Hermes's morality in *Danmachi* (Is It Wrong to Try to Pick Up Girls in a Dungeon?) is a complex one, defying simple categorization as "good" or "evil." While undeniably manipulative and possessing a morally ambiguous approach to his interactions, particularly with Bell Cranel, his actions stem from a blend of calculated ambition, genuine (albeit unconventional) care, and a profound understanding of the intricacies of the Dungeon and the Gods' machinations. Danmachi Hermes: A God of Calculated Chaos

Hermes, the God of Messengers and Thieves, is immediately presented as a character who operates outside the conventional moral boundaries of the other Gods. Unlike the more overtly benevolent (or malevolent) deities, Hermes's actions are driven by a strategic long game, often prioritizing his own amusement and the advancement of his personal goals over strict adherence to ethical codes. His manipulation is blatant, often bordering on the cruel, yet it's rarely purely malicious. He enjoys the game, the thrill of orchestrating events and observing their unfolding consequences. This inherent theatricality is a defining characteristic of his personality and contributes significantly to the ambiguity surrounding his true nature.

His introduction establishes him as a figure who actively interferes in the affairs of mortals, particularly Bell. This intervention, while seemingly capricious at first glance, is revealed to be a calculated move based on information received from Zeus. The exact nature of this information remains somewhat shrouded in mystery, adding another layer to the complexity of Hermes's character. However, it's clear that this information involves Bell's potential and his role in the grand scheme of things within the Dungeon.

Danmachi Hermes God: A Master of Manipulation and Observation

Hermes's role as a God is inextricably linked to his manipulative tendencies. He wields his influence subtly, often pulling strings from behind the scenes, manipulating events and individuals to achieve his objectives. He doesn't engage in direct, brutal acts of violence or oppression like some other Gods might. Instead, he prefers to orchestrate events, setting up scenarios where Bell faces challenges that push him to grow and develop his abilities. This approach, while undeniably manipulative, is also arguably a form of mentorship, albeit one delivered through highly unorthodox methods.

His understanding of the Dungeon and its inhabitants is unparalleled. He seems to possess a deep knowledge of the intricacies of the Dungeon's mechanics, the monsters residing within, and the capabilities of the adventurers. This knowledge allows him to anticipate events and subtly manipulate them to his advantage, further solidifying his image as a master strategist. He uses this knowledge not only to further Bell’s growth but also to gather information and maintain his influence within the larger context of the Gods' interactions.
